You should now be familiar with the names of the planets, as well as the order that they are in. A useful mnemonic is:-

|||||||||| My Very Expensive Mercedes Just Sped Under North Pier ||||||||||

The letters in bold stand for the planets from the sun outwards so we have

 

|||||||||||||||||||| Mercury Venus Earth Mars ------ sometimes called the inner planets ||||||||||||||||||||

and

||||||||||| Jupiter Saturn Uranus Neptune Pluto ------ sometimes called the outer planets |||||||||||
